SFA Equestrian Drops Second Straight
Jan. 28, 2007
AUBURN, Ala. - The Stephen F. Austin Ladyjacks dropped their second straight show Sunday with an 11-8 loss at Auburn. But for the second time in as many shows, a Ladyjack was named western horsemanship MVP as Jenny Martin won the honor with a score of 73, the highest in the western horsemanship division. Martin, a sophomore from Pollok, Texas, led the Ladyjacks to a 3-2 win in the western horsemanship division as Kayla Krambeck and Kyra Cruse also won their head-to-head showings. But it wasn't enough as the Tigers went on to win the reining competition to tie the Ladyjacks, 5-5, in Western show. Auburn, however, took the win with a raw score of 644-638. In hunt seat competition, the Ladyjacks and the Tigers tied at 2-2 in hunt seat equitation, but Auburn came away with a 4-1 win in hunt seat over fences to give the Tigers the 11-8 win. The loss evens up SFA's record to 4-4 on the year. The Ladyjacks' next competition is Saturday, Feb. 17, at TCU. -SFA-
